Muskegon Community College pitcher Megan VanderWal shut down visiting Kellogg Community College 4-0 on Friday.
VanderWal struck out 10 and scattered five hits in the win.
MCC took a 1-0 second-inning lead off a Sydney Tharp RBI single.
Kayti Carlson built on the Jayhawks’ lead in the third with an RBI double. Taylor Sanicki’s double drove in Carlson and Deanna Stickler-Gatson had an RBI single.
Stickler-Gatson and Tharp both finished with two hits and an RBI for MCC.
The Jayhawks (23-20, 14-7) face Jackson CC for a doubleheader at home on Saturday and head to Lake Michigan College on Sunday.
